How to Become a Bounty Hunter
The criminal justice system allows people to get out on bail until they have their day in court. Unfortunately, some people out on bail abuse this privilege by jumping bail.

This is how the bounty hunting or fugitive recovery agent career came about. This job involves capturing those criminals or suspected criminals that jumped bail.

Fugitive Recovery Agent Salary:
This is another profession that allows you to go into business for yourself. Though, it’s advisable you start out working for someone before striking out on your own.

Your pay will depend on much time you put in and how good you are in getting your fugitive. Some make as much as $25,000 per year to start. But good bounty hunters make over $100,000 per year.

Bounty Hunter Career School:
There’s no formal education needed to become a fugitive recovery agent. However, it’s another one of those careers that having education, training, or background in criminal justice or law enforcement will help.
